Product Description
The Micron MTA18ADF2G72PZ-2G6H1R is a high-performance 16GB DDR4 memory module engineered for server and enterprise environments. Its Very Low Profile (VLP) form factor is particularly advantageous in dense rackmount servers or systems with limited vertical space, such as 1U or 2U chassis, where standard height DIMMs might not fit. This VLP design allows for increased memory capacity within a constrained physical footprint. Operating at a speed of 2666MHz (PC4-21300), this module provides excellent data throughput for demanding applications. It is a Registered DIMM (RDIMM), which includes a register chip that buffers command and address signals, reducing the electrical load on the memory controller. This feature enhances system stability and allows for higher memory configurations, making it suitable for memory-intensive server workloads. The module features a 1Rx4 rank configuration, meaning it is single-ranked with DRAM chips that are x4 (4-bit wide). This configuration is common for high-density memory modules. With ECC (Error-Correcting Code) support, it can detect and correct single-bit errors, ensuring data integrity and system reliability, which is critical for mission-critical server operations. The standard 1.2V operating voltage aligns with DDR4 specifications.
